The iomap_iter() on a range of one file may loop more than once.  In this
case, the inner dst_iter can update its iomap but the outer src_iter
can't.  This may cause the wrong remapping in filesystem.  Let them called
at the same time.

If srcmap contains invalid data, such as HOLE and UNWRITTEN, the dest page
should be zeroed.  Otherwise, since it's a pmem, old data may remains on
the dest page, the result of CoW will be incorrect.

The function name is also not easy to understand, rename it to
"dax_iomap_copy_around()", which means it copies data around the range.

CoW changes the share state of a dax page, but the share count of the page
isn't updated.  The next time access this page, it should have been a
newly accessed, but old association exists.  So, we need to clear the
share state when CoW happens, in both dax_iomap_rw() and dax_zero_iter().

The tail command will call read() with a count of 0. In this case,
iomap_iter() will report this WARNING, and always return 1 which casuing
the infinite loop in dax_iomap_rw().

Fixing by checking count whether is 0 in dax_iomap_rw().
